NAMAR Becomes a RCA Accredited Association
The Northeast Atlanta Metro Association of REALTORS® (NAMAR) recently became a REALTOR®Commercial Alliance Accredited Association. This program is designed to set benchmarks and assist in developing products, programs and services for commercial practitioners. Accreditation has major benefits for local associations including the following:
- Value added products, programs and services from the RCA.
- Recruitment tool for commercial non-members who perceive local association as providing residential services only.
- Public Relations tool for the real estate community at large.
- Recognition from NAR, RCA and peer boards as an organization that runs viable commercial programming.
RCA is the commercial division of the National Association of REALTORS® (NAR). The RCA represents the collective commercial real estate constituencies of NAR, including affiliated commercial organizations. They work to serve the needs of commercial practitioner members and shapes and unifies the commercial real estate industry through the development of valuable products and services, technology initiatives, public policy advocacy, education, research and legal analysis. RCA sets standards and benchmarks for state and local associations to develop a commercial voice. Associations who have earned the accreditation will be seen as leaders of excellence in the commercial area.
